The young man and his friend, randomly arrested as they rode their bikes home, were subjected to hours of agony inside a town hall transformed by the military into a torture center. Then they taunted him about his family until his heart ached, too: “Your mom,” they jeered, “cannot save you anymore.” JAKARTA, Indonesia (AP) - The soldiers in rural Myanmar twisted the young man’s skin with pliers and kicked him in the chest until he couldn’t breathe.
